/**
*  Array utility class for listing pre-known ProviderIDs
*  Typical use of this class is to define a strict list
*  of ProviderIDs pointing to certain IDPs, which are to
*  be accepted as only suitable services when initiating
*  an new service connection.
*  Other possiblity is to instantiate a non-strict array,
*  which only acts as "recommendation" of those Identity
*  Providers, that should be first checked when initiating
*  new service connection. In such case, because it is a
*  non-strict list, also other IDPs may be used, if none
*  matching with this "recommendation" is found.
*  @lib SenServDesc.lib
*  @since Series60 3.0
*/
